Transaction 5875c73f90328bcc8d51ef8025f32acb52b5951f8a31fde8aa1da4a4d1ce14d0
1 Input
2 Outputs
- 5875c73f90328bcc8d51ef8025f32acb52b5951f8a31fde8aa1da4a4d1ce14d0:0
- 5875c73f90328bcc8d51ef8025f32acb52b5951f8a31fde8aa1da4a4d1ce14d0:1
value 664230
address 1LDzPb6ZN46F3ZQ38rFs7ehmqoVWHCc5ii
value 2899695
address 1AgPDPTLJQaSYnbPXTZnjxdxuHeUBkEcv6